Match report

Fordingbridge U16 - 2
Bishops Waltham Dynamos U16 - 4
Testway League U16 Division 2

A nice bright, but rather chilly morning for our long trek to the edge of the New Forest. As the boys went through their pre-match warm up it was noticeable that we had ourselves an eccentric referee to keep us spectators amused as he too went through a rather unsusal warm up all of his own. Also, when it was pointed out to him that the nets were far from secure he took offence to the suggestion that he hadn't checked them even though we had all witnessed him not doing it ! Anyway, the football match, Dynamos kicked off and immeadiately got on the offensive, Tom B hit a cross field pass right to left for Jordan to run onto but he was out numbered in the area and the chance went. Matt had a good run into the area but shoots wide. But Dynamos were not going to have it all their own way today, Fordingbridge attacked swiftly to force a corner which Dynamos clear. In the fourth minute Dynamos go into the lead, Jack latches onto a through ball from Sam and althougt his initial shot is blocked on the line he follows up to force the ball in from close range. Minutes later he has another chance, a long kick by JT is headed on by Matt into Jacks path but he shoots just wide. Fordingbridge began to take the initiative, and pressed Dynamos back for an extended period, a close call as a high ball drops between defence and keeper but James is out quickly to smother the ball. By the twentieth minute Fordingbridge were level, a free kick was lifted into the area, Dynamos fail to clear and after a scramble the ball ends up in the Dynamos net. A couple of minutes later Fordingbridge have another corner but its wasted. On twenty six minutes Dynamos win their firat corner, Tom B takes, the ball falls to Jordan who misses his kick but in doing so creates a chance for Ads who shoots wide. The ref decides to award Fordingbridge a corner from miles away even though the linesman who was on the spot saw the ball go out for a throw ! Back come Fordingbridge, they win a free kick just outside the area, its well struck and hits the Dynamos crossbar, comes back to Fordingbridge player who heads over when it seemed easier to score ! Now we had end to end football, Dynamos pressure saw Ads on a long run, rides two or three tackles in the area only to be finally brought down just outside ! The kick right on the angle of byline and penalty area was taken by Tom B, finds Jacks head and he puts just enough on it for the ball to creep over the line and Dynamos regain the lead. The final few minutes of the half saw more Dynamos pressure, a great run and cross by Jack just evades Ben K at the far post, Dynamos win another corner but fail to press home their current superiority. A well contested half comes to an end.
Manager Adam replaces Ben K with Joe for the re-start. Dynamos pick up as they finished the previous half, a great passing move down the right sees Joe's cross snuffed out in the area, a left sided move ends when Jordan's cross is cut out by the keeper. Dyanmos win a corner, Joe takes but its cleared. Lots of pressure but nothing to show from Dynamos. But ten minutes in and the luck changes, Ads long clearance finds Jordan who wins the ball in the air, flicks it on to Jack who runs through and fires the ball into the roof of the net at the near post. That's more like it boys ! The mid part of this half really got bogged down in midfield, the teams trading corners but little else, Joe has a speculative long shot and the keeper saves. Tim comes on for Tom B and is straight into the action, Jordan fires in a free kick from the left, the ball falls to Tim on the edge of the area but his shot goes wide. Dynamos seal the match when a free kick is won wide on the right wing, Joe floats an excellent ball into the six yard area where its met perfectly by Jordan who heads powerfully into the top of the net leaving the keeper no chance. More Dynamos pressure and another free kick, Jordan takes, the ball eventually falls to Rob P who shoots just wide. Joe has a brilliant shot palmed over the bar by the keeper, Joe takes the resulting corner, again Jordan gets there before anyone else but can't direct the ball to the target this time. A long ball out of defence finds Jack in the clear but he shoots over. Then complacancy creeps into Dynamos play, they are caught too far forward and Fordingbridge take a consolation goal on the break.
A well contested match which could have flowed better if the ref had refrained from fussing about nothing and giving free kicks for incidents that hadn't happened ! Great performances today from Jordan, Ads, Tom B and man of the match Sam.
